Alva Fred Brashear was born in 1905 in Wilburton, or Patterson, Latimer County, Indian Territory, the child of Frederick Simpson Brashear And Maude Mae Hufford Brashear. In 1920, Alva Fred Brashear resided in Owasso, Tulsa, Oklahoma, USA. Alva Fred Brashear passed away in 1993 in Lancaster, Los Angeles, California, USA.
